Property Description for 158 West 9th Street, 1

CARROL GARDENS LUXURY 2-3 BR DUPLEX WITH GARDEN Custom designed luxury duplex available in this 3 unit townhouse that has been completely renovated with custom appointed details and finishes. The duplex is extremely generous in size. Enter the apartment to a furnishable entry foyer/den, nice size bedroom and full bath featuring tub shower. A private hall leads you to the master suite featuring its own full bath. Master suite has its own access to rear deck and stairs overlooking and leading into the private garden. One flight below is the very large open concept kitchen, living and dining area featuring decorative fireplace, additional furnishable nook, powder room, separate laundry room and access to a beautiful large garden with new pavers and perimeter garden. This lower level features radiant heat floors. Kitchen offers tons of storage and counter space, huge island with overhang for seating, carrera marble accented backsplash with brass detailing, slide in range, chimney oven hood and counter depth fridge. Split system separately zoned central A/C. This lovely duplex is situated at the edge of Carrol Gardens- off of Court Street, only one block from the F train and a few blocks to all the beloved Court and Smith St neighborhood jaunts. Also in close proximity to Red Hook. This part of Carrol Gardens has seen a lot of growth and development recently and the duplex offers a lot more space and value than units just a few blocks away. Carroll Gardens | Brooklyn

Quick Profile

Filled with charming churches, whose ringing bells punctuate the days, together with quirky boutiques, trendy bars, Italian bakeries, and restaurants featuring a wide variety of cuisines, with an emphasis on traditional Italian cuisine, Carroll Gardens maintains a sense of Old World charm. While most of the restaurants are small and family-owned, there are Michelin-rated restaurants for those special date nights. Abundant coffee shops and bakeries ensure you are never far from a tasty pastry and your next cup of joe.

Unlike many neighborhoods, Carroll Gardens has an impressive array of grocery stores, including the popular Court Street Grocers. While Carroll Park is the main green space, located in the heart of the neighborhood, there are other parks, such as the Brooklyn Bridge Park, Cadman Plaza Park, and Van Voorhees Playground, all within easy walking distance.

Court and Smith Streets are the main commercial areas, packed with bakeries, intimate bars, unique boutiques, and small mom-and-pop Italian cafes, many with sidewalk or patio seating. Court Street has most of the older businesses that have operated for generations in the same location. Smith Street has more trendy establishments. 

If you are looking for a neighborhood that is quieter and less congested, Carroll Gardens might be a perfect fit. It is a great place to raise a family, with good schools and safe streets. It is the type of place where you will know the names of your neighbors and the owners of the shops and restaurants you frequent. It is a great walkable neighborhood for retirees, and an easy commute into the city for young professionals. The streets are shady and tree-lined, and many feature brownstones and townhouses that sport sizeable front gardens, adding to the natural charm of the neighborhood.
